1 OVERVIEW WRITTEN BY JANE HOWIE Figures from HESA s Destinations of Leavers from Higher Education (DLHE) survey 2012/13 indicate that 11.3% or 36,755 of all UKdomiciled first degree graduates studied business and administrative subjects, including finance and accountancy, business and management, hospitality, leisure, tourism and transport and marketing. Finance and accountancy The proportion of finance and accountancy graduates who were working and studying decreased from 14.2% in 2011/12 to 12% in 2012/13. However, 12% is still more than double the proportion of graduates from all subjects (5.6%). This is often due to the nature of accountancy and finance related professions which require graduates to undertake further professional s. DLHE data support this as over three quarters (78.7%) of working and studying finance and accountancy graduates were studying for a professional just six months after graduation. Nearly half the graduates in employment 1 in the UK (47.5%) were in a job related to their degree as business, HR and finance professionals. The top occupations included chartered and certified accountants (19.9%), book-keepers, payroll managers and wages clerks (7.9%), and finance and investment analysts and advisers (7.7%). The average salary 2 for fulltime finance graduates who were in fulltime paid work in the UK ranged from 17,380 to 26,730 and 14,815 to 23,290 for accountancy graduates. Business and management Of business and management graduates who were in further study almost two thirds (63.9%) were studying for a Masters. Popular subjects of study at Masters level were management and business studies, international business studies and marketing. More business and management graduates were working full-time in the UK in 2012/13 compared to 2011/12 (62.9% compared to 60%). Just over 40% of business and management graduates in employment in the UK were working as business, HR and finance professionals or marketing, PR and sales professionals. The average salary for business graduates ranged from 16,600 to 23,000 and for management graduates from 16,715 to 25,070. The UK average salary for graduates from this cohort ranged from 15,095 to 19,545. Only 3.4% of hospitality, leisure, tourism and transport graduates go on to further study, with over half (53.9%) studying for a Masters and 27% studying for a postgraduate in education. Marketing Within this subject cluster marketing graduates had the largest proportion of graduates working full-time in the UK (67.7%). Nearly half (48.6%) of marketing graduates in employment in the UK were working as marketing, PR and sales professionals. The top professional and managerial jobs for marketing graduates in employment in the UK included, marketing associate professionals, buyers and procurement officers and sales accounts and business development managers. The UK average salary for marketing graduates ranged from 17,215 to 23,660. Marketing graduates were not as likely to continue on to further study as graduates from all subjects with only 110 graduates (3.5%) in further study six months after graduation. REFERENCES 1.
